含二氯氟苯基的新型氨基三唑并噻二嗪的合成与抗菌研究

Synthesis and antimicrobial studies of novel dichlorofluorophenyl containing aminotriazolothiadiazines.

Eur J Med Chem. 2008 Feb;43(2):309-14. doi: 10.1016/j.ejmech.2007.03.024. Epub 2007 Apr 7.

Abstract

Dichlorofluorophenyl containing aminotriazolothiadiazines (6) were synthesized by initial condensation of 2-chloro-N-(substituted phenyl) acetamides (4) with triazole (3) and further cyclization using POCl(3). The structures of newly synthesized compounds were confirmed by IR, NMR, mass and elemental analysis. All the compounds were screened for their antibacterial and antifungal activities. Compounds 5a, 5e, 5n, 5o, 6a, 6n, and 6o showed very good antibacterial and antifungal activities at 6.25 microg/ml concentrations.

摘要

通过2-氯-N-(取代苯基)乙酰胺(4)与三唑(3)的初始缩合反应,然后使用POCl₃进一步环化,合成了含二氯氟苯基的氨基三唑并噻二嗪(6)。通过红外光谱、核磁共振、质谱和元素分析确定了新合成化合物的结构。对所有化合物进行了抗菌和抗真菌活性筛选。化合物5a、5e、5n、5o、6a、6n和6o在6.25微克/毫升浓度下表现出非常好的抗菌和抗真菌活性。
